A pharmacy temperature monitoring system uses calibrated devices to track and log the storage conditions of medicines and vaccines. Monika ensures pharmacy fridges stay within the safe range, protecting stock and patient outcomes.

Medicines and vaccines are highly sensitive to temperature changes. Pharmacy fridge monitoring prevents stock loss, ensures patient safety, and maintains compliance with pharmacy and pharmaceutical regulations.

Automated monitoring removes the need for manual temperature checks and paper logs. Monika's system provides real-time alerts, digital records and instant audit-ready reports. This reduces human error, prevents stock loss, saves money and safeguards compliance. 

Monika’s pharmacy temperature monitoring system automatically logs all data and corrective actions, producing audit-ready reports instantly for inspections and compliance checks.

If your pharmacy refrigeration experiences a power outage or temperature breach, Monika’s monitoring system sends instant alerts via SMS or email. Our sensors continue to track the product temperature, even during power loss, so you always know how cold (or warm) your medications were and allows you to take quick corrective action to prevent medication spoilage and safeguard those in your care. 

Monika continuously monitors medication temperatures in your clinic, provides instant alerts for any deviations, and keeps accurate records for audits and reporting. By doing so, it helps pharmacies and healthcare organisations meet Strive for 5, GAMP5, CFR21 Part 11, WHO PQS, and NATA standards with confidence.
